Noting Tennessee
- Tennessee improves to 4-5, and Memphis falls to 4-5.
- The Vols entered the game unranked. The Tigers were not ranked.
- UT is now 76-6 during the month of November since 1985, with one of the losses coming against Memphis in 1996.
- Tennessee returns to action next week for its final home game to face Vanderbilt at Neyland Stadium (12:30 p.m. ET, Jefferson Pilot).
- Tennessee leads the series 19-1 dating to 1968.
- UT has won the last four games against Memphis.
- The Tigers' only win against the Vols came in 1996 in Memphis, a 21-17 final.
- The Vols and Tigers last met Nov. 10, 2001, in Knoxville, when UT beat Memphis 49-28.
- Four of the last five games in the series have been decided by four points or less.
- Memphis head coach Tommy West (73-75) was a three-year letterman for Tennessee under coach Bill Battle.
- Tennessee coach Phillip Fulmer's record improved to 127-35 (.784) in 14 seasons with the Vols.
- Fulmer is now 5-1 against Memphis
- As head coach, Fulmer has guided the Vols to a 42-11 record against non-conference teams, including a 30-2 home record.
- UT has a 63-16-3 record in homecoming games, including an 8-0 mark in homecoming games vs. Memphis.
- The Vols have won 21 of their last 22 homecoming games, with the only loss coming to No. 1 Miami in 2002.
- This is the ninth consecutive year the homecoming opponent was a non-conference team, with the last SEC team being Arkansas in 1996.
- Freshman Arian Foster rushed 28 times for 132 yards in his third start of the season. He has rushed for more than 100 yards in each of starts. He now has 542 yards rushing on the season. He passed William Howard (1984, 452 yards) for seventh most yards rushing by a freshman. He trails Keith Davis (1985, 684 yards) by 142 yards for sixth place.
- Senior Rick Clausen was 14-of-24 for 209 yards and two touchdowns. This is the first time this season that a Tennessee quarterback has had two touchdown passes in a game.
- Senior Jayson Swain caught two passes for 14 yards. He now has 960 career receiving yards.
- Senior C.J. Fayton caught four passes for 45 yards. He now has 981 career receiving yards.
- Sophomore wide receiver Robert Meachem caught two passes for 39 yards. He is the only Tennessee player to have multiple catches in each game this season.
- Freshman Josh Briscoe caught his first career touchdown pass today. The 39-yard catch was Briscoe's third catch of the season.
- Fullback Cory Anderson tied a career high with three catches today.
- The Vols defense has not allowed an opposing tailback to rush for more than 100 yards this season.

- Junior linebacker Marvin Mitchell made his first career start today.
- Today's attendance: 106,647
- Jonathan Hefney's 37-yard punt return in the second quarter was the longest punt return of the year for Tennessee.
- The 39-yard pass from Clausen to Brisco was Tennessee's longest touchdown play of the season.
- Memphis' 123 yards rushing is the first half is the most against Tennessee this season. The previous high was Georgia's 78.
- Junior placekicker James Wilhoit connected on a 28-yard field goal and a 34-yard field goal in the fourth quarter. He has now made his last five attempts and eight of his last nine.
